Simple Resolution
A form of legislative measure introduced and potentially acted upon by only one congressional chamber and used for the regulation of business only within the chamber of origin. Depending on the chamber of origin, they begin with a designation of either H.Res. or S.Res. Joint resolutions and concurrent resolutions are other types of resolutions.

Summary

This resolution further extends the following dates in H.Res. 891, as amended by H.Res. 911 through

  • the legislative day of May 3, 2020, by which certain proceedings may take place in the House;
  • the calendar day of May 3, 2020, the authority of the Speaker of the House to suspend the rules; and
  • the legislative day of May 4, 2020, provisions waiving a specified requirement of Rule XIII (Calendar and Committee Reports) to allow consideration of resolutions reported from the Committee on Rules through such legislative day, on the same day they are presented to the House.
